1. Daily Cleaning & Inspection

1.1 Exterior Wipe-Down

  • Trays: Remove any detachable trays and wipe them with a mild, non-abrasive cleaner. This helps maintain hygiene, especially when carrying food or drinks.
  • Casing & Sensors: Gently wipe the robot’s exterior with a soft cloth. Avoid using excessive moisture near sensors or the display screen.

1.2 Wheel & Suspension Check

  • Shock-Absorbing Suspension: Quickly inspect both drive wheels for any debris or spilled liquids. Remove anything caught around the wheels or suspension arms.
  • Wheels: Spin them by hand to confirm they rotate freely. Address any noticeable friction or unusual sounds immediately.

1.3 Basic Sensor Confirmation

  • 3D Camera & LIDAR: Ensure the camera lens and LIDAR window are free of smudges or obstructions. Clean gently with a microfiber cloth. Clear sensors help maintain accurate navigation and obstacle avoidance.

(Tip: Keep a soft, lint-free cloth on hand for daily sensor cleaning. Avoid harsh chemicals or abrasive materials.)


2. Weekly / Monthly Maintenance

2.1 Deep Cleaning

  • Tray Compartments: If trays are heavily used for food or beverages, conduct a deeper clean with warm soapy water or a recommended sanitizing solution. Dry thoroughly before reattaching.
  • Wheel Lubrication (Optional): If you notice squeaking or increased friction, lightly lubricate the wheel axles with a silicone-based lubricant. Wipe off any excess to prevent slipping.

2.2 Software & Firmware Updates

  • Periodic Checks: Connect Deligo 2.0 to your network to see if any new firmware updates are available. Keeping software up to date can improve navigation accuracy and battery management.
  • Backup & Logs: If your model supports data logging, export logs periodically for performance reviews. This can help identify usage patterns or troubleshoot issues early.

2.3 Environment Review

  • Operating Conditions: Deligo 2.0 is designed for indoor use at 5°C–40°C with 5–85% humidity. Check that your environment meets these guidelines.
  • Storage: If the robot will be idle for extended periods, store it in a stable temperature environment. For LiFePO4 batteries, a monthly partial discharge/recharge cycle can maintain optimal battery health.

3. Battery Care & Charging

3.1 Charging Best Practices

  • Automatic Docking: Deligo 2.0 automatically returns to its charging station when the battery runs low (approx. 3–4 hours to fully charge). Ensure the docking area is kept clear of obstructions.
  • Daily Top-Ups: Even if not fully depleted, allowing the robot to dock during off-peak hours can help maintain consistent performance.

3.2 LiFePO4 Battery Safety

  • High Temperature Resistance: LiFePO4 batteries are safer than standard lithium-ion, but still avoid exposing the robot to extreme heat or direct sunlight for long periods.
  • Longer Service Life: These batteries support up to 2,000 discharge cycles, but handle them with care—no punctures, crushes, or unauthorized modifications.
  • In Case of Damage: If you suspect battery damage (e.g., swelling, leaking, or physical harm), stop usage immediately and contact official support.

(Tip: Never open the battery casing or robot internals yourself. Doing so may void warranties and pose safety risks.)


4. Troubleshooting & Support

4.1 Common Issues

  • Navigation Errors: Check if the 3D camera or LIDAR lens is obstructed. Clean gently and reboot.
  • Reduced Runtime: Confirm the robot is docking properly. Inspect the charging contacts for dust or debris.
  • Unexpected Noises: Examine the wheels and suspension for trapped debris. If the issue persists, contact support.
